Various recordings of turning aluminum foil into a ball. These sounds are all layered on top of one another to create a soothing, almost fire-like sound. There are several layers of gentle crackles from moving the tin foil around along with sounds of crushing the aluminium together into a foil ball and sounds of handling the foil to polish it. I'm quite pleased with the final ambience! I hope it soothes and relaxes you to sleep or perhaps helps you to focus, study, or even meditate!

Virtual Crickets is the ambience and white noise focused pseudonym of Hayden Davenport, a freelance video game composer also known as Lo-Phi. The music posted here is entirely for sleep, study, relaxation, meditation and/or focus.
